#3e1933 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e1933 is composed of 24.3% red, 9.8%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.7% magenta, 17.7%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 317.8 degrees, a saturation of 42.5% and a lightness of 17.1%. #3e1933 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c3266 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#3e1933 color description : Very dark desaturated pink.
#3e1933 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e1933 has RGB values of R:62, G:25,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.18,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 4069683.

Shades and Tints of #3e1933
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060205 is the darkest color, while #fcf7fa is the lightest one.
